Unlike most travel guides that stick to text-heavy descriptions, this one by Dorling Kindersley uses over 800 vivid photographs to immerse you in Andalusia's landscapes and culture. You'll find detailed insights into iconic sites like Plaza de Toros la Maestranza and Seville Cathedral, supported by aerial maps and cultural context that bring each location to life. The guide covers eight provinces and balances history, architecture, cuisine, and local customs, making it ideal if you want a rich, visual, and comprehensive sense of southern Spain. If you're seeking a purely narrative or budget-focused guide, this might feel a bit dense, but for visual learners and culturally curious travelers, it’s a solid pick.

Unlike most travel guides that skim the surface, Fodor's Andalusia, 1st Edition, dives deep into the region's diverse offerings by drawing on insights from experts who actually live there. You gain a finely tuned sense of where to stay, whether you want budget bed-and-breakfasts or luxury hotels, and what to eat from casual to cutting-edge restaurants. The book’s Smart Travel Tips A to Z section doesn't just cover basics—it equips you with practical know-how such as bringing your mountain bike or handling emergencies. If you want a guide that balances popular sights with hidden gems and helps you plan with mix-and-match itineraries, this fits the bill perfectly.
What happens when seasoned local experts compile a travel guide? Fodor's Seville, Granada & Andalusia, 1st Edition offers a detailed exploration of Andalusia’s rich culture and vibrant experiences. You’ll learn how to navigate iconic sites like the Alhambra, appreciate authentic flamenco performances, and choose accommodations tailored to various budgets. This guide suits travelers eager to immerse themselves in Andalusian traditions and festivals, providing practical insights for planning your trip with up-to-date details from local sources. Its straightforward approach helps you prioritize must-see attractions without fluff, making it a reliable companion for your journey through southern Spain.

When Rick Steves first realized travelers needed concise yet insightful guidance for Andalucia, he crafted this snapshot guide to fit neatly in your pocket. You gain practical knowledge about navigating Sevilla, Granada, and Córdoba, from savoring local tapas to exploring the Alhambra's gardens and dancing Flamenco without falling into tourist traps. The book’s selective coverage and handy maps make it ideal for those who want to experience the region's highlights efficiently. If you’re aiming for a focused, trustworthy travel companion rather than an exhaustive tome, this guide suits your itinerary well.

Drawing from firsthand local experience, Gabi Garzon’s book offers a fresh perspective on exploring Sevilla beyond typical tourist paths. Instead of listing addresses or schedules, it invites you to slow down and immerse yourself in local culture through fifty practical tips that capture the city’s spirit. You’ll learn how to connect with people, savor authentic experiences, and navigate Sevilla in a way that feels personal and unhurried. This approach benefits travelers eager to go beyond sightseeing and truly understand Andalusia’s vibrant lifestyle and traditions.
